Output 5308f8f6f79227d47a1618de8c7615def2a5658514143ae9115c018725218a97:2

value
1114342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3837d5cf0045ded5f42825a1aa2cef737ed4c2 OP_EQUAL
address
3PE2jvDBXXkNMd7oKTBZ38jeE6hs1BowPW
transaction
5308f8f6f79227d47a1618de8c7615def2a5658514143ae9115c018725218a97
spent
true